The error code appears when we're unable to process the payment or update the billing information.

 

I suggest logging in to your bank's website to check if the billing information entered into QuickBooks matches the bank's records

 

If the issue persists, I suggest logging into your QuickBooks account using a private browser to see if we get the same result. And, this method prevents cookies from being stored on your computer, making it a great place to identify browser problems.

 

Use these keyboard shortcuts based on the browser you're using. 

 

  • For Internet Explorer of Firefox, press Ctrl + Shift + P.
  • For Chrome, press Ctrl + Shift + N.
  • For Safari, hold down Command + Shift + N.

 

If the steps above work and don't have any problem using a private browser, I recommend clearing the cache of your regular browser. This eliminates the stored files so it helps the browser to function efficiently. If not, use other supported browsers.
